WebAt some point, when you sit down to write the observation, you need to decide what ‘story’ you want to tell from the photograph you have taken. In some cases the story is obvious. If the child is on top of a climbing frame, then the story is most likely to be one of physical skills, of the strength and coordination he needed to climb there.
